Jake Paul and Nate Diaz’s presser got heated as security had to intervene to break things up. 

The duo are set to face each other on August 5th, 2023, in a ten-round boxing fight at 185 lbs.

This will be Diaz’s debut in the ring, while Paul attempts to bounce back from his defeat to Tommy Fury. And in preparation for the fight, the two had a pre-fight press conference on August 3rd, 2023. 

During the course of that process, Nate hit out at Paul’s adviser Nakisa Bidarian following the ‘Problem Child’s’ recent comments that Nate was a bully.

Much in the same way, Nate hit out at Paul’s employee, Derek Sullivan, after the latter predicted a stoppage-win for the ‘Problem Child.’

Diaz and Sullivan do have a history since the latter infamously informed Nate about wanting to fight his brother, Nick, on their undercard with the following comments: “If he’s anything like you, I think I’d beat his f****** a**.”

This time around at the presser, Sullivan did not tone down his comments even with an apology. 

“Sorry, Derek from Betr Media here, I just wanted to apologise for the last press conference when I asked to fight your brother on the undercard. I’m sorry that your feelings were hurt…”Can’t wait to watch Jake knock you the f*** out.”

That did not sit well with Diaz, who demanded that Sullivan be brought on the stage. Although Sullivan did make his way there, security prevented such a thing as Nate went off on a homophobic rant.
